Credit Recovery - Remote Learning
Registration is closed.
Courses in this program are designed for students (with home school approval) who, during the preceding two school years, have been unsuccessful in one or two subjects. It is the responsibility of students and their guidance counsellors to ensure that all requirements have been met before registering for credit recovery course. The student MUST take the same course grade and stream that was previously taken. Up to one credit will be granted for each course successfully completed at summer school. A maximum of two credits can be recovered during the summer session. Additional student support may be available through on-line academic tutors for select courses.

Course Dates and Times |
Credit Recovery courses run Monday through Friday and are semestered. NEW - Classes will be online from 8:30 am to 2:15 pm. Students are expected to be online during these hours. Semester 1 classes begin on July 7, 2020 and end on July 17, 2020. Civics and Careers courses may have different start dates – please check specific program information.
Semester 2 classes begin on July 20, 2020 and end on July 30, 2020. |

Summative Evaluations |
Semester 1 summative evaluations will be held on July 16th and July 17th, 2020. Semester 2 summative evaluations will be held on July 29th and July 30th, 2020. Attendance is MANDATORY on these days – no changes or exceptions can be made. No changes or exceptions can be made. Specific details regarding summative evaluation structure and timelines will be detailed by the course teacher on the first day of the program. Civics and Careers will have alternate evaluations dates – please see teacher for details. |
Current DDSB students enrolled in a Credit Recovery course CANNOT take any other course (except a second Credit Recovery OR Gap Closing/Upgrading course) in any other delivery model during the duration of the July 2020 program (i.e. Learn@Home, eLearning full credit).
